I took out a Creation Credit Card early this year and received the card promptly, but the PIN letter didn't arrive and I had to call them to get it reissued. I was quite happy with the information provided, but so far their customer service has been appalling.
I called them to enquire about SecureCode (as mentioned in their emails) because there was no information in their "comprehensive" FAQs. The agent told me to "Google it", which was not what I expected from a financial institution. She then said she'd email me a link, but did not. I had no reply to the query I submitted via their website. Eventually I emailed them to make a formal complaint. Two working days later I had an acknowledgment, a case number, and a message to say that they were posting a copy of their complaints procedure to me (not arrived after a week). I've also heard nothing further from customer service despite assurances that they would assist.

I had a similar issue where my credit was showing at £4500 yet I had a purchase of £4000 for a watch declined.
While standing in the shop I called Creations customer service and spoke to an advisor who explained that Creation required more identification before they could authorise the purchase.
I suggested I sent a scan of my passport, which the advisor agreed would be sufficient, only to then be told they would not accept a valid passport as valid identification. The ridiculous reason given to me by the advisor was "my passport was too new".
As a last resort, I suggested I transferred £4000 to the credit card and then paid using the loaded card. Again, the advisor said they would not allow that.
I've since complained to Creation and after waiting 6 days, I have yet to receive a response.
